>Is there any condition that SQL Server should be installed once >after enabled the SNMP service in our machine....?..Then only can we >monitor the SQL via SNMP?.... Malar, What versions of Microsoft SQL Server and Microsoft Windows are on your machine? Please provide more information so that we can help. According to http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/aa905139(SQL.80).aspx, you must install and enable SNMP before installing MS SQL Server 2000.
